      Question to the ones who consider themselves habituated, do you have an impression you have to go through the same proces of habituation every day in the morning meaning managing your emotional reaction to T, or you rather think once habituated it's good forever? I have hours / days when I consider myself habituated, but anyway everyday in the morning and through the day I need to "remember" no to be stressed by T. It's like going through the habituation proces over and over again everyday.

      Also another question do you manage to forget you have T when you don't hear it (when background noise coveres it). Unfortunately I never completely forget I have it, even when outside or in the shopping mall where I usually don't hear it I cannot fully forget I have it. Is habituation also about forgetting you have T? If so I cannot consider myself habituated.

      I can go a few hours without thinking about my T if I'm distracted and doing something fun or am busy doing chores or other things that occupy my mind. Throughout EVERY day though there is a period where my T is annoying and to me. I don't get anxiety about it every single day but sometimes when the volume is especially nasty or my T is generally overly reactive I struggle through. Every morning my brain searches for my T automatically and randomly throughout the day, sort of like a self check to see how loud it is.. My understanding is, once your body stops doing this that is when true habituation occurs and you just don't notice your T anymore. Hoping to get there soon.
